Schuyler Bailar

Schuyler BailarFirst NCAA trans athlete on a D1 Men’s Team, Schuyler Bailar was a top student and an award-winning swimmer and was aggressively recruited by Harvard. Schuyler is also the first openly transgender man to compete on any NCAA Division 1 men’s team. Come hear his inspiring journey of determination and tough choices. Schuyler’s story resonates with young and old who sometimes struggle to find themselves in a world of mass media and the pursuit of what he calls “paper successes.”

Sean Williams

Sean Williams Sean Williams is a born and raised Brooklynite who fell in love with sneakers at the age of 13. By age 16, with a few years of work experience under his belt he began buying sneakers with his own money (no longer asking mom for the latest and freshest kicks). Having purchased thousands of pairs of sneakers over the years his love of sneakers has never completely died. It has simply transformed. In 2007, OSD (Obsessive Sneaker Disorder) was founded by long time friend Dee Wells and Sean was asked to become a part of the historical movement. As business partner in OSD, LLC Sean’s love of sneakers has transformed into a mission for the company that has 3 words “Appreciate, Educate, Elevate”. These days, those 3 words are a part of everything Sean does in regard to the world of sneakers. He has accepted the personal mission of making sure that the younger generations know the potential that exists for them in the athletic footwear business as not only consumers, but as the future professionals in the industry. Sean has been featured in various noteworthy TV shows, publications and web sites such as NBC’s “The Today Show”, Maxim magazine, Slate.com, and Sneaker Freaker just to name a few. In 2012, Sean and his partner Dee made the list of “50 Most Influential People in Sneakers Right Now” published by Complex magazine. Sean also teaches OSD’s “SOLEcial Studies” which is an education program that prepares people all over the world for potential jobs and their businesses in the athletic footwear business. He has plans to begin teaching the program in partnership with sports teams and school across the United States. The rest of his story is still being written, one sneaker at a time…

Sheldon Raymore

Sheldon RaymoreSheldon Raymore is a member of the Cheyenne River Sioux Tribe and lives in New York City. He's a Native American Storyteller, 2nd Generation Tipi Maker, Visual Artist, Actor, Choreographer, Cultural Consultant, and an award winning Grass Dancer. Since 2014 his mission has been to increase HIV/AIDS awareness, sexual health education, and accessibility of PrEP services for the Two Spirit community and beyond. He is the creator of www.PrEPahHontoz.com which provides an enriching awareness experience, with culturally competent and appropriate methods of increasing PrEP awareness. The PrEPahHontoz Tipi project has toured all over the United States and as far away as Amsterdam, Netherlands. The Tipi Project decreases social and cultural stigma's associated with HIV/AIDS, and HIV Prevention. It also disseminates correct information about HIV and it's history in the Native American community, while utilizing "culture as prevention."
